Frequently Asked Questions

What are sustainable development indicators?

Sustainable development indicators are metrics used to measure progress towards sustainable development goals, including economic, social, and environmental factors.

How does the SDG India Index contribute to sustainable development?

The SDG India Index, developed by NITI Aayog, assesses the performance of states and union territories in achieving the Sustainable Development Goals, providing insights for policy improvements.

What is the ecological footprint and why is it important?

The ecological footprint measures the demand on Earth's ecosystems and the biocapacity required to support human activities, helping to assess environmental impact and sustainability.

How can water quality indicators be used to assess aquatic ecosystem health?

Water quality indicators, such as dissolved oxygen and the presence of macroinvertebrates, help evaluate the health of aquatic ecosystems and the impact of pollution.

What role does education play in sustainable development?

Education indicators, such as literacy rates, are crucial for sustainable development as they influence economic development, environmental sensitivity, and overall societal well-being.
